Four-week Repeated Oral Dose Toxicity Study of A New Hepatotherapeutic Agent GODEX (HEPADIF-S) in Rats (새로운 간질환치료제(고덱스: 헤파디프에스)의 랫드에 대한 4주반복투여 경구독성시험)

  • 강종구;정은용;박선희;김선희;이수해;장호송;황재식;남상윤
    • Toxicological Research
    • /
    • v.17 no.2
    • /
    • pp.107-114
    • /
    • 2001
  • This study was designed to evaluate a repeated oral dose toxicity of a new hepatotherapeutic agent GODEX in Sprague-Dawley rats. Male and female rats were orally administered with dosages of 500, 100, 20, and 0 /kg/day of GODEX daily for 4 weeks, respectively. There were no dose-related changes in clinical signs, body weight changes, food and water consumption, opthalmoscopy, organ weights, urine analysis, biochemical examination, and hematological findings of all animals treated with GODEX. Gross and histopathological findings revealed no evidence of specific toxicity related to GODEX. These indicate that GODEX may have no side effects and its oral maximum tolerated dose value may be over 500 mg/kg in rats.

A Genetic Algorithm for Vehicle Routing Problems with Mixed Delivery and Pick-up (배달과 수거가 혼합된 차량경로 결정문제를 위한 유전 알고리듬의 개발)

  • Chung, Eun-Yong;Park, Yang-Byung
    • Journal of Korean Institute of Industrial Engineers
    • /
    • v.30 no.4
    • /
    • pp.346-354
    • /
    • 2004
  • Most industrial logistic systems have focused on carrying products from manufacturers or distribution centers to customers. In recent years, they are faced with the problem of integrating reverse flows into their transportation systems. In this paper, we address the vehicle routing problems with mixed delivery and pick-up(VRPMDP). Mixed operation of delivery and pick-up during a vehicle tour requires rearrangement of the goods on board. The VRPMDP considers the reshuffling time of goods at customers, hard time windows, and split operation of delivery and pick-up. We construct a mixed integer mathematical model and propose a new genetic algorithm named GAMP for VRPMDP. Computational experiments on various types of test problems are performed to evaluate GAMP against the modified Dethloff's algorithm. The results show that GAMP reduces the total vehicle operation time by 5.9% on average, but takes about six times longer computation time.

Single Dose Oral Toxicity Study of A New Hepatotherapeutic Agent GODEX (HEFADIF-S) in Rats (새로운 간질환치료제(고덱스 : 해파리프레스)의 랫드에 대한 단회투여 경구독성시험)

  • 강종구;정은용;남상윤
    • Biomolecules & Therapeutics
    • /
    • v.9 no.2
    • /
    • pp.140-142
    • /
    • 2001
  • This study was performed to evaluate an single dose oral toxicity of a new hepatotherapeutic agent GODEX (HEPADIF-S) in Sprague-Dawley rats. Male and female rats were administered dosages of 5, 2.5, 1.25 ,0.625, 0.3125, and 0 g/kg B.W. of GODEX, respectively. After single oral administration of GODEX to rats, we observed them daily for 2 weeks. GODEX slid not induce any toxic signs in the mortalities, clinical signs, body weight changes, and gross necropsy findings of rats. Based on these results, it is concluded that GODEX may have no side effect and its LD$_{50}$ value may be over 5 g/kg B.W, in rats.s.

Effectiveness of Bacterial Filter in Continuous Epidural Block (지속적 경막외차단시 세균여과기의 효과에 관한 연구)

  • Yoon, Jun-Rho;Han, Seok-Ho;Chung, Eun-Yong;Kim, Ae-Ra;Han, In-Su;Lee, Chul-Woo
    • The Korean Journal of Pain
    • /
    • v.11 no.2
    • /
    • pp.230-234
    • /
    • 1998
  • Background: Continuous epidural block is widely used for surgical operation and postoperative pain management. The potential infection due to the epidural catheter is a definite harzard of continous epidural block. We investigated the effectiveness of bacterial filter in prevention of infection due to the epidural catheter. Methods: Patients scheduled for transabdominal hysterectomy were assigned to two groups by simple randomization (50 patients per group). All catheters were placed in the 2nd and 3rd lumbar epidural space, using careful sterile technique. Group 1 received injections by the epidural catheter with a bacterial filter and group 2 received injections by the epidural catheter without a bacterial filter. The infection rate in the tips of epidural catheter left for 3 days were compared between the two groups. Results: There was no significant difference in the infection rate between two groups. Conclusions: A bacterial filter of the epidural catheter for surgical anesthesia and postoperative analgesia dose not prevent all kinds of infection in continuous epidural block.

Prediction and Field Measurement on Behaviour of Soft Clay during Deep Excavation (연약점성토지반에서의 깊은굴착에 따른 지반거동의 예측과 현장계측)

  • 정성교;조기영;정은용
    • Journal of the Korean Geotechnical Society
    • /
    • v.15 no.5
    • /
    • pp.111-124
    • /
    • 1999
  • When deep excavation adjacent to an existing structure is performed, it is very important to minimize damage on the structure through the prediction of ground movement. In this paper, finite element analysis was performed to predict the ground movement, based on the data from site investigation and laboratory tests, when deep excavation close to a buried water tank was carried out in soft clay ground. The movement and stabilities of the soil-cement wall(SCW) and the adjacent structure were checked using the results of the analysis and the field measurement. The comparison between the measured and the predicted ground movements showed the significance of the excavation procedure and lowering of water level in the analytical model. In the future, it is needed to improve the prediction method for better estimation of the ground movement.

Single and Four-Week Intravenous Toxicity Studies of a Novel Cephalosporin Antibiotic Agent, IDC-7181, in Rats (새로운 Cephalosporin계 항생제 IDC-7181의 랫드에 대한 단회 및 4주 반복 정맥투여 독성시험)

  • 장호송;황재식;신장우;정은용;신지순;이수해;이종성;강재훈;김기원
    • Toxicological Research
    • /
    • v.18 no.2
    • /
    • pp.195-203
    • /
    • 2002
  • This study was performed to evaluate single and repeated-dose toxicities oj a new cophalosporin antibiotic agent IDC-7l81 in Sprague-Dawley rats. IDC-7181 was injected intravenously to rats at dose levels of 0, 3.2, 16, 80, 400 and 2,000 mg/kg/day for single-dose toxicity study and at dose levels of 0, 10, 50 and 250 mg/kg/day for 4-week repeated-dose toxicity study. In both studies, there were no dose-related changes in mortality clinical signs, body weight changes, food and water consumption, opthalmoscopy, organ weights, urine analysis, biochemical examination, and hematological findings of all animals treated with IDC-7l8l. Gross and histopathological findings revealed no evidence of specific toxicity related to IDC-7181. These results suggest that the intravenous maximum tolerated dose value of IDC-7181 may be over 250 mg/kg and $LD_{50}$ value may be over 2,000 mg/kg in rats.

Therapeutic Effect of the GODEX on the Liver Chirrosis Induced by CCl4 and Ethanol in the Rat (사염화탄소와 에탄올에 의해 유발된 랫드의 간경변에서 GODEX (Hepadif-S capsule)의 치료 효과)

  • 신지순;정은용;이민호;강종구
    • Biomolecules & Therapeutics
    • /
    • v.10 no.3
    • /
    • pp.202-207
    • /
    • 2002
  • The hepato-protective activity of the GODEX (Hepadif-s capsule) has been studied in the rats against $CCl_4$-ethanol induced liver toxicity. The rats were oral1y treated with $CCl_4$ (corn oil/ $CCl_4$ 1:1, 1 mg/kg). And one week passes, $CCl_4$(0.4 mg/kg) administered two times a week for 7 weeks. The drugs have been administered every two days for 4 weeks after $CCl_4$ injection. The experimental groups have consisted of the GODEX (250 mg/kg), Hepadif (200 mg/kg), DDB complex (DDB 50 mg/kg and garlic oil powder 50 mg/kg), DDB (50 mg/kg), and vehicle control respectively. There was a significant decrement on the serum level of aspartate aminotransferase (AST), alanine aminotransferase (ALT) and total bilirubin in all treated groups. Specially, ALT level of GODEX and Hepadif only treated groups was decreased c1early. Also, serum albumin level was significantly enhanced in GODEX treated group compared with control and DDB treated groups. In histological results, hepatocellular vacuolar degeneration, lobular restructure and necrosis of bile duct were severely showed in control. But other treated groups showed centerilobular degeneration and mild hyper-plasia. Hepadif or DDB has a effects of the recovery on serum parameters and structure ill liver injury. When it was compared GODEX to Hepadif alone or DDB complex or DDB, it suggested to have the best activity of the liver recovery.

Developmental Toxicity Study in the Embryos/Fetuses with a Recombinant Human Granulocyte Colony-Stimulating Factor (YHB6211) in Pregnant Rabbits (임신토끼에 있어서 새로운 Recombinant Human Granulocyte Colony-Stimulating Factor(YHB6211)의 배.태자 발생독성평가)

  • 황재식;장호송;정은용;이수해;신지순;서동석;신장우;남상윤;김대중
    • Biomolecules & Therapeutics
    • /
    • v.9 no.4
    • /
    • pp.311-317
    • /
    • 2001
  • YHB6211, a newly developed recombinant human granulocyte colonystimulating factor, was administered at dose levels of 0, 3, 15, and 75 $\mu$g/kg/day intravenously to the pregnant New Zealand White rabbits (20 rabbits per group) during the organogenetic period, days 6 to 18 of gestation. All dams were subjected to Caesarian section on day 28 of gestation and their fetuses were examined for external, visceral, and skeletal abnormalities. No abnormalities in clinical signs, body weight changes, gross findings, mortality, and external appearance were found in all dams and fetuses exposed to 0, 3, and 15 $\mu$g/kg/day of YHB6211. However, in the group treated with 75 $\mu\textrm{g}$/kg/day of YHB6211, maternal body and uterine weights, fetal body weights and length, and the number of live fetuses were significantly decreased and further fetal mortality was remarkably increased. It is suggested that YHB6211 may have no side effect up to the dose level of 15 $\mu$g/kg/day, and there would be no teratogenicity for fetuses of rabbits up to 75 $\mu\textrm{g}$/kg/day even if it may have some toxic effects over 75$\mu\textrm{g}$/kg/day for dams and fetuses of rabbits.
